Nearby Attractions (Activities within ~20 mi)
Gill and surrounding Franklin County offer numerous outdoor and cultural destinations. The following are popular attractions near the property:
1. Upinngil Farm (Gill, ~1 mi) – A scenic farm stand on Route 10 featuring fresh baked goods, cheeses, raw milk, grains and a self-serve payment system. Visitors rave about the local produce and baked treats.
2. Northfield Mountain Recreation & Environmental Center (~3 mi) – Cross-country ski trails, hiking, and a visitor center near the Connecticut River.
3. Great Falls Discovery Center (Turners Falls, ~4 mi) – A museum and interpretive center highlighting the natural and cultural history of the Connecticut River. Nearby is Turner Falls, a scenic waterfall on the river.
4. Cameron’s Winery (Northfield, ~5 mi) – A small winery offering tastings and locally made fruit wines.
5. Barton Cove & State Boat Ramp (Gill, ~2 mi) – At Barton Cove on the Connecticut River, visitors can observe bald eagles from a state boat ramp and enjoy canoeing/kayaking.
6. Peterman’s Boards and Bowls (Gill) – A specialty woodcraft shop (mentioned on TripAdvisor) where visitors can purchase handmade cutting boards and bowls.
7. Historic Mohawk Trail Scenic Drive – Route 2 (French King Highway) itself is part of the Mohawk Trail, a historic scenic byway with overlooks and forests.
